126 Instrument panel change
I just changed the nstrument panel in my 300 se with one from a 420 sel. Now my speed reading is way off. How can I fix this? Or can I simply subtract from what it says?

2) The 300SE has a 3.46:1 axle ratio, the 420SEL a 2.47:1 ratio. The speedo heads are calibrated for specific axle ratios. The readings that are now observed can be corrected by multiplying by .71 [2.47/3.46=.71]. Example: 60 (observed) x .71 = 43 (actual) |
